About

Aliakbar Amirzargar is a scholar working on Immunology, Pathology and Forensic Medicine and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ism. According to data from OpenAlex, Aliakbar Amirzargar has authored 24 papers receiving a total of 491 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Immunology, 7 papers in Pathology and Forensic Medicine and 6 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ism. Recurrent topics in Aliakbar Amirzargar’s work include Diabetes and associated disorders (4 papers), Ophthalmology and Eye Disorders (4 papers) and NF-κB Signaling Pathways (3 papers). Aliakbar Amirzargar is often cited by papers focused on Diabetes and associated disorders (4 papers), Ophthalmology and Eye Disorders (4 papers) and NF-κB Signaling Pathways (3 papers). Aliakbar Amirzargar collaborates with scholars based in Iran, United States and Germany. Aliakbar Amirzargar's co-authors include Armin Rashidi, Omid Khalilzadeh, Mahdi Mahmoudi, Nima Rezaei, Alireza Esteghamati, Mehdi Anvari, Naghmeh Ziaei, Fereydoun Davatchi, Enayat Nikoopour and Farhad Shahram and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the Neurological Sciences, Journal of Medical Virology and The American Journal of the Medical Sciences.
